Cribble
Webster's Dictionary
(1):
(n.) Coarse flour or meal.
(2):
(v. t.) To cause to pass through a sieve or riddle; to sift.
(3):
(n.) A coarse sieve or screen.
(4):
(a.) Coarse; as, cribble bread.
